Muhana Village

Muhana is an inhabited village in Nadoti Tehsil of Karauli district, Rajasthan. Its Census village code is 076361, the Census 2011 record lists 1,259 people in 232 households and the reported area is 376.26 hectares. The local references include Nadoti CD Block and the nearest town reference is Gangapur at about 41 km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Muhana show that reported agricultural commodities include Sarson, Wheat and Bajara, net sown area is 239.67 hectares and irrigated land is 122.62 hectares (51.2%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
